शिवपुत्रजननवर्णनम् — Description of the Birth/Manifestation of Śiva’s Son
पार्वत्युवाच । अद्यप्रभृति देवानां वंध्या भार्या भवन्त्विति । देवाश्च दुःखितास्संतु निखिला मद्विरोधिनः
pārvatyuvāca | adyaprabhṛti devānāṃ vaṃdhyā bhāryā bhavantviti | devāśca duḥkhitāssaṃtu nikhilā madvirodhinaḥ
Pārvatī bersabda: “Mulai hari ini, biarlah isteri-isteri para dewa menjadi mandul. Dan biarlah semua dewa—yang menentangku—terus berada dalam dukacita.”

The verse shows how opposition to Śiva’s śakti (Pārvatī) brings immediate karmic suffering; in Shaiva Siddhānta, harmony with Pati (Śiva) and His Śakti is essential for auspiciousness, while pride and hostility toward the divine order yield duḥkha.
It highlights that the Devas’ prosperity is not independent; it depends on alignment with Śiva (often worshiped as the Liṅga, Saguna for devotees). Disrespect toward Śiva’s Śakti disrupts grace (anugraha), which is central to fruitful worship and divine support.
